Hugh Gamble Cox 1846–1899 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1846
Birth Location: Shelby County, Ohio, USA
Death Date: 15 Nov 1899
Death Location: Grant, Indiana, USA
Father: Isaac Cox
Mother: Delia Gamble
Spouse(s): Mariah Metcalf
Children(s): Nellie Cox, Mary Cox, Paul Cox, Pearl Cose, Fay Cox
The story of Hugh Gamble Cox began in 1846 in Shelby County, Ohio, USA. In 1850, Hugh Gamble Cox resided in Union, Monroe, Ohio, USA. In 1860, Hugh Gamble Cox resided in Sharon, Shelby, Richland, Ohio, USA. Hugh Gamble Cox married Mariah Antonette Metcalf, and had children including Fay F Cox, Mary E Cox, Nellie Florence Cox, Paul R Cox, Pearl Cose. Hugh Gamble Cox passed away in 1899 in Grant, Indiana, USA.
